Quarterly Planning Note — Annual Billing Transition

Starting next quarter, Brindlewave will default all new contracts to annual billing. Monthly plans remain available only by exception, approved by regional leads. Early pilots in the Calverton territory showed a 17% lift in retention. Sales leads should update quoting templates by month-end. Context on the broader rationale is set out in the note below.

internal memo for tageg-tafop: The western region missed its Soreth quota by 6.8 percent last quarter. Fenvanax Freight plans to lower the Julix list price by 53.5 percent in November. The board signed off on a budget of $287.6 million for Project Eliath. The renewal with Novvanix Holdings closes at $241.6 million a year, 35.4 percent below the last contract.

## Ledgerlens Environments — Audit-Log Viewer

Ledgerlens serves the audit-log viewer in three environments: dev, staging, prod. Dev reads a synthetic log stream; staging mirrors prod logs with a 24-hour delay and redacted payloads. Only prod has live data. Releases go dev → staging → prod with a 48-hour soak in staging; skipping soak requires compliance sign-off. Viewer queries are read-only in all environments — writes go through the ingest service, never the viewer. Staging runs with these configuration values.

config for yahof-tajop:
zorath:
  pin: 7493
  metrics_host: metrics.zorath.tolvaqsys.internal
  tenant: praiel
  seal: seal_fd9cd4f1

- [ ] Verify the Striderline chip-reader enclave at the Harrowgate Marathon staging tent is powered from the isolated battery cart before unsealing anything. Confirm both witnesses from the Velsport timing crew have signed the ceremony log, then open the tamper envelope marked for reader cluster B. The phrase you will need is printed below.

vault phrase of hawep-kagag = quenox-aldath-zordor-fraael-fenwyn-raldor